Produktbeschreibung
A beacon from nineteenth-century America, Be Courteous, Or, Religion, The True Refiner speaks with a steady, hopeful voice about how daily conduct reveals our character. It invites readers to consider civility, piety, and moral reform as accessible, practical disciplines. This compact treatise offers a clear map of christian virtue ethics and spiritual refinement, weaving didactic instruction with intimate appeals to conscience. Its imagining of virtue as lived practice-gentle manners, disciplined thoughts, and steadfast faith-resonates with both seekers of self-improvement and lovers of classic literature. The book's historical texture anchors present reading in a century when revivalist tract literature shaped public discourse, yet its message remains surprisingly contemporary: refinement begins in small moments, not grand declarations. Its significance rests in its humane vision of reform as a shared project-one that helped shape Victorian and early American religious life. For casual readers, it reads with clarity and warmth; for collectors and scholars, it offers a window into a rich tradition of religious instruction tract, early American reformers, and the moral imagination of the era.
